Community Relationship Analyst
CompanyOak Street Health
Role DescriptionCommunity Relationship Analysts (CRAs) are an integral part of the Outreach team, responsible for engaging adults on Medicare in the community to drive new patient growth. CRAs build relationships with community leaders to create opportunities for the Outreach team to engage adults on Medicare. They must be flexible, creative, team‑oriented, and good at problem‑solving. The CRA establishes and maintains relationships with local community leaders through collaborative activities that benefit both the community and Oak Street Health.
Additionally, the CRA markets Oak Street Health to eligible adults by building relationships with people important to our Medicare population.
